#57c5f6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#57c5f6 is composed of 34.1% red, 77.3%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.6% cyan, 19.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 198.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.8% and a lightness of 65.3%. #57c5f6 color hex could be obtained by blending #aeffff with #008bed.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

#57c5f6 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#57c5f6 has RGB values of R:87, G:197, B:246 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0.2,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 5752310.

Hex triplet 57c5f6 #57c5f6
RGB Decimal 87, 197, 246 rgb(87,197,246)
RGB Percent 34.1, 77.3, 96.5 rgb(34.1%,77.3%,96.5%)
CMYK 65, 20, 0, 4
HSL 198.5°, 89.8, 65.3 hsl(198.5,89.8%,65.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 198.5°, 64.6, 96.5
Web Safe 66ccff #66ccff
CIE-LAB 75.208, -16.804, -33.473
XYZ 40.527, 48.609, 94.43
xyY 0.221, 0.265, 48.609
CIE-LCH 75.208, 37.454, 243.343
CIE-LUV 75.208, -42.907, -51.677
Hunter-Lab 69.72, -18.253, -31.499
Binary 01010111, 11000101, 11110110

Shades and Tints of #57c5f6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d12 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#57c5f6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a2a8ab is the less saturated color, while #50c8fd is the most saturated one.
